General Counsel vs NestJS: which pays more?

The median for General Counsel is $212,020 per year (typically $157,500–$253,500), versus $176,644 for NestJS ($157,500–$215,625). That puts General Counsel about 20% ahead at the median.

Both figures are computed live from active listings on JobsRadar and normalized to annualized USD, so General Counsel and NestJS are compared on equal terms regardless of the currency each role was originally posted in. Only roles that publish a salary range feed the medians; numbers refresh every few hours as new roles post and older ones close, so this comparison reflects the market right now rather than a fixed survey.
